Altria Group

CONSUMER DEFENSIVE · TOBACCO · USA

Altria Group, Inc. (previously known as Philip Morris Companies, Inc.) is an American corporation and one of the world's largest producers and marketers of tobacco, cigarettes and related products. It operates worldwide and is headquartered in unincorporated Henrico County, Virginia, just outside the city of Richmond.

Ubiquiti Networks Inc

TECHNOLOGY · COMMUNICATION EQUIPMENT · USA

Ubiquiti Inc. develops network technology for service providers, businesses and consumers. The company is headquartered in New York, New York.
